let me do a brief explanation to this for those of you that don't know.

The Xbox 360 has a new peripheral called Kinect, which is a camera used in games for full body motion capture. Miku miku dance is a computer software that is used for making hatsune miku 3d CG videos. Now that using program with kinect, people no longer need special equipment to do a motion capture. Interestingly enough the kinect camera was only intended to be used for the Xbox 360 games, but now people had made the camera work on computers and opened a door for the possibilities it may be used for.
